Description
The Action Can CS-90 is a copper anti-seize paste made to protect threaded fasteners from seizing, galling and corrosion, even where temperatures run high. It carries a high copper content along with professional grade inhibitors that guard against rust, seal out moisture and shield threads in harsh, corrosive settings. The 500g size suits regular workshop and maintenance use.
We rate this paste for the way it keeps components working together over long service intervals. It reduces friction and wear, prevents stripping of threaded fasteners, and makes both assembly and disassembly easier when the time comes to strip a joint down. The film is non-hardening and non-dripping, so it stays where you put it rather than running off the work.
CS-90 is water resistant, which helps hold back the moisture that starts corrosion in exposed joints. It is free from lead and silicone, a point worth noting for applications where silicone contamination is a problem. Common uses include exhaust bolts, brake fittings, spark plugs and any high-temperature fastener that needs to come apart again later. Apply a thin coat to clean threads before assembly for the best result.
